Sponsored: Modern data centers consume prodigious amounts of energy as they tackle complex artificial-intelligence (AI) and high-performance-computing (HPC) workloads. Indeed, IT rack power requirements are moving from 100 kW to more than 1 MW, necessitating new approaches to distributing power to and within each rack. The effective, efficient distribution of this power requires advanced semiconductor products ranging from power stages to microcontrollers. Read more here: https://bit.ly/4nwFk21

Quality Equipment for Coolant Distribution Units (CDUs) High-performance computing in Data Centers is driving the need for more efficient liquid-cooling systems. These specified systems require quality equipment to perform 24/7 and reliably monitor, regulate, and dissipate heat from the processing equipment. As high-performance computing evolves to support rapidly growing technologies like AI and quantum computing, so does the need for more robust data centers. High-density data center equipment generates much heat and needs to be continually cooled. Liquid cooling systems, because liquid has higher thermal conductivity, are much more efficient than air-cooled systems. AI infrastructure is pushing power architectures to new limits. A single 100kW AI server can contain 100 AI chips across 10 server cards, requiring precise power conversion, voltage regulation, and thermal management to maintain stability and efficiency. From the 480V 3 phase 100kW input to the ultra-low voltage point of load conversion, every stage of the power chain must be validated under real world operating conditions. Key test components include: • Chroma 61800 Grid Simulator for AC power input simulation • Chroma 63700 Regenerative DC Electronic Load for energy recovery and system level testing • Chroma 63200A High Power DC Electronic Loads for validating high current DC distribution • Chroma 62000DC High Power DC Power Supplies for stable DC sourcing • 48V to 12V voltage regulation and 12V to 0.8V POL conversion validation • Chroma 63202A-20-2000 Ultra Low Voltage DC Electronic Loads for AI chip power rail testing • Chroma 62000P Programmable DC Power Supplies for precision voltage delivery As AI servers continue scaling in power density, end to end validation of PSUs, BBUs, HVDC systems, and power shelves becomes critical for performance, efficiency, and reliability. Battery storage might be the most data‑intensive asset class on the grid: millions of cells, SoC/SoH every few seconds, and control actions that need to land in ~150 ms — all on hardware that’s expected to run for 20–25 years with changing components and firmware. An article I just read on battery storage edge data (IIoT World) nails the real challenge: not just volume, but shifting regulations, evolving business models (who’s responsible for balancing?), and messy, noisy OT networks. Most operators discover the hard way that they need cell‑level visibility and a data architecture that can keep up with constant change — not just a better dashboard. Fiber routing and connectivity infrastructure doesn't get talked about as much as power and cooling, but it's just as critical to high-density AI builds. The bandwidth demands of GPU clusters at scale put serious pressure on the fiber plant inside the data center, and Sumitomo Electric Lightwave has been engineering high-density fiber connectivity solutions for this exact problem.
